The Perfect Starting Point

The 3000-meter trekking category represents the ideal introduction to Himalayan exploration. These treks strike a balance between accessibility and authenticity, allowing first-time trekkers to experience high-altitude landscapes without extreme physiological strain.

At approximately 70% oxygen availability compared to sea level, these trails provide a real mountain environment while remaining safe for beginners, students, and corporate groups.

These treks are typically short (2–4 days), making them perfect for weekend getaways from Delhi and nearby cities.

Nag Tibba Trek — The Ultimate Weekend Escape

Standing at 3,022 meters, Nag Tibba is the highest peak in the Lesser Himalayas and one of the most popular beginner-friendly treks in Uttarakhand.

The trail begins from Pantwari village and winds through dense oak and rhododendron forests, gradually opening into panoramic Himalayan views. During spring, the forest transforms into a vibrant red landscape due to blooming rhododendrons.

From the summit, trekkers are rewarded with breathtaking views of Swargarohini, Bandarpoonch, and Kedarnath peaks.

Dayara Bugyal — The Meadow of Dreams

Dayara Bugyal is one of the largest alpine meadows in India, located at an altitude of around 3,800 meters. Known for its vast open landscapes, this trek is considered one of the most scenic beginner treks in the country.

The journey starts from Raithal village and gradually transitions from dense forests to expansive grasslands offering uninterrupted views of the Gangotri range.

The trek is suitable for families and beginners, offering a mix of forests, meadows, and panoramic mountain views.
